Dental Hygienist Education Options

Hastings Nebraska dental hygienist removing plaque from teeth of female patientDue to the increased responsibility in contrast to an assistant, dental hygienists employed in Hastings NE dental practices are often required to hold an Associate Degree in dental hygiene rather than a certificate. These programs can require anywhere from 2 to as long as 3 years to finish and must be accredited by the CDA in almost every state. They are offered in community colleges as well as trade and technical schools. And in addition to classroom studies learning the fundamentals of dental hygiene, there will be a practical component to the training as well. Some programs also sponsor internships with local dental practices or dentists.

Online Dental Hygienist Schools

Selecting an online dental hygienist college may be a good option for receiving your training. Just keep in mind that the program will not be 100% online, since there will be a clinical component to your training. But the rest of your classes will be provided by means of your personal computer in the comfort of your Hastings NE home or elsewhere on your tablet or laptop. For those working while going to college, online dental classes make education much more obtainable. Some may even charge lower tuition rates than their on-campus competitors. And added expenses such as for commuting, books and school supplies may be reduced as well. The clinical training can often be completed at an area dental office or in an on-campus lab. With both the clinical and online training, everything necessary to get the proper education is provided. If you have the dedication for this style of learning, you might find that attending an online dental hygienist school is the right option for you.

Is the Dental Program Accredited? There are a number of good reasons why you should only pick an accredited dental hygienist school. If you are going to become licensed or certified, then accreditation is a condition in almost all states. In order to take the National Board Dental Hygiene Examination, your dental school must be accredited by the Commission on Dental Accreditation (CDA). Accreditation also helps establish that the instruction you receive is comprehensive and of the highest quality. Hastings NE employers often prefer or require that new hires are graduates of accredited schools. And finally, if you are applying for a student loan or financial aid, often they are not obtainable for non-accredited schools.

Is Plenty of Clinical Training Provided? Practical or clinical training is a necessary portion of any dental training program. This applies for the online school options also. Most dental hygienist colleges have partnerships with local dental practices and clinics that provide practical training for their students. It's not only essential that the program you select provides sufficient clinical hours but also provides them in the type of practice that you subsequently want to work in. As an example, if you are interested in a career in pediatric dentistry, check that the program you enroll in offers clinical rotation in a local Hastings NE dental office that focuses on dental treatment for children.

Are Internships Available? Verify if the dental colleges you are exploring sponsor internship programs. Internships are probably the most effective method to receive hands-on, clinical experience in a real dental practice. They help students to transition from the theoretical to the practical. They can also help students establish professional relationships in the Hastings NE dentistry community. And they look good on resumes too.

 What is the Overall Cost of the Program? Dental hygiene schools can vary in cost dependent on the duration of the program and the amount of clinical training provided. Other variables, for example the reputations of the colleges and whether they are public or private also come into play. But along with the tuition there are other substantial expenses which can add up. They can include costs for such things as commuting and textbooks as well as school materials, equipment and supplies. So when analyzing the cost of schools, don't forget to add all of the costs associated with your education. Most colleges have financial assistance departments, so be sure to ask what is offered as far as grants, loans and scholarships in the Hastings NE area.
